My story

Mila is an absolute gem—friendly, people-loving, and always ready to brighten your day with face kisses and full-body wiggles. She’s easy to leash, enjoys all-over handling, and is eager to connect with her humans. Outside, she’s bouncy and curious, sometimes chasing a ball, sometimes just happy to explore. While she’s still brushing up on her puppy manners and leash skills, she’s attentive and shows great promise with a little consistency and training. Recently, Mila had the chance to attend an off-site event—and she shined! She was excited to leave the shelter, hopped right into her harness, and needed just a little boost into the car. Once in, she was a perfect co-pilot: alert at first, then dozing off peacefully. At the event, Mila met lots of people and a few dogs too. She greeted everyone with enthusiasm—offering tail wags, kisses, and leaning in for pets. With dogs, she was mostly polite but did show some signs of environmental frustration due to the noise, movement, and general stimulation. With quick breaks and a little space, she was able to settle and re-engage calmly. Her behavior showed she’s still learning how to navigate busy environments, but she responds well to redirection and support. Afterward, Mila snoozed all the way back to the shelter, then enjoyed some quiet time in the play yard—gentle, loving, and relaxed. Mila is the kind of dog who makes you smile just by being herself. She’s young, wiggly, and full of love—and with the right person or family, she’s going to blossom beautifully. Meet Mila at ACCT Philly any day from 10 am to 6 pm BEHAVIOR 05/05/2025 volunteer notes: I had the pleasure of taking Mila to an event today. She was eager to get out of her crate, easily transitioned from a leash to a harness, & bounced her way out of the shelter to the car. While she needed a boost to get in, she was a wonderful passenger. Watching other car & people out the window for a few before she laid down and took a snooze for the remainder of our trip. Mila is young and still learning how to navigate on her leash, but with patience and time, she shows signs of improvement - nothing a little training won’t help. She met lots of people and a few other dogs too. Mila goes in quick with wiggles and kisses with everyone she meets. She enjoys being the center of attention and soaking up all the love you have to give. She was mostly well behaved with other dogs, but was showing signs of frustration that appeared to be more environmental than a personality trait. It was loud and there were a lot of toys squeaking, dogs running around, and people. When she would get frustrated and jump and bark, we would do a quick reset by walking away from the hubbub, sharing some quiet time, pets, and a few treats, which calmed her down quickly and she was able to rejoin the group easily after a short breaks. On the ride back to the shelter we sat in a lot of traffic and Mila snoozed the whole way. She loves a cozy car ride! Once back at the shelter, we hit up one of the play yards and she was quiet as a mouse, allowing pets all over, giving kisses, and being the sweet wiggly puppy she is! She’s a gem! 05/05/2025 staff notes: Good fence meet with Hugo. Approached and retreated tentatively but with increasing curiosity, especially as she saw him playing with a ball. No vocalizing, just approaching for sniffs with upright posture, ears up, low-mid level wags. 05/05/2025 staff notes: Kennel Presentation Easy to leash/social Presented at the front of the crate: lots of tail wags and toe taps. Looped easily, easy exit. Leash Skills Pulls Minimally On Leash Pulls minimally, but is attentive: checks in regularly. Handleability Loose/Allows all handling Affectionate, handler-oriented, sociable: regularly jumps up for pets, hugs, and face licks. Enjoyed all-over handling: head, ears, legs, back, hind. Tag Engages in play Bounded around, loose and wiggly and explorative, in the play yard Toys Gives up willingly Tossed a couple tennis balls while in the play yard. The first she chased down, grabbed with a soft mouth, carried over to the other side of the yard, and set down before getting distracted by something else. The second she watched but didn't chase after. Color Level Green Some puppy manners, but nothing that should overwhelm a new handler. ACCT Philly is located at 111 West Hunting Park Ave in.
